Plan International aims to reach as many children as possible, particularly those who are excluded or marginalized with high quality programs that deliver long lasting benefits by increasing its income, working in partnership with others and operating effectively. Plan International is committed to responding to children affected by emergencies in the countries of our operation.

With a new funding from BMZ, Plan International Cameroon through its PIIA in Maroua will implement from July 2023 to June 2026, the Youth learn, earn and prosper in the Lake Chad region project. Under the supervision of the Emergency Response Manager , the Project Coordinator is responsible for the overall planning, coordination and operationalization of the implementation of project activities. The incumbent will be responsible for effective interventions, strategic and operational guidance and technical advice. He/she will work directly with the ERM and all the staff involved in the different component of the project. He/she will participate in technical coordination meetings related to the project coordination. S/he will S/he will ensure quality and norms in the livelihood/SRHR/Social cohesion projects implementation. The post-holder will also be responsible for assessment, response analysis, design/revision and implementation of the livelihood/SRHR component of Planโ€™s emergency response in the Far North Region of Cameroon.

Dimensions of the Role

Missions :

Under the supervision of the Director of Humanitarian Response of the Plan International Cameroon Office in Maroua, the Coordinator is responsible for the overall planning, coordination and operationalization of project activities. The incumbent will be expected to comply with the strategic directions as well as programmatic and administrative standards defined by both Plan International and the donor. He/she will also be responsible for supervising the staff under his/her authority as well as ensuring the quality of the intervention, the respect of deadlines ...

Specifically, the Project Coordinator will be responsible for:

  • Ensure the integrated implementation of all project components and activities,
  • Provide advice and technical expertise for project management, including implementation, monitoring and evaluation of activities,
  • In collaboration with the project staff, ensure compliance with quality standards and deadlines according to the requirements of Plan International and the donor,
  • Prepare, in collaboration with the project team, the technical and financial documents to be submitted to the supervisor for approval,
  • Ensure the management, supervision and capacity building of the members of the Project team,
  • Ensure the full participation of stakeholders at all stages of the Project and maintain good relations with them;
  • Ensure the management of partnership relationships with the various stakeholders involved in the implementation of the project
  • Make adjustment proposals to the Emergency Response Manager and to the Education and YEC (Youth Engagement and Consultation) Specialists in view of the opportunities and constraints encountered in the context of the implementation of the project.
  • Submit to the Emergency Response Manager and within the required deadlines the various project implementation reports (narrative and financial reports...) after the review of the Education and YEC (Youth Engagement and Consultation) Specialists.
  • Perform any other duties assigned by the hierarchy.
  • The Project Coordinator will be based in the Maroua Programme Unit area, including the town of Maroua.

    Profile sought for the position: BMZ Project Coordinator

    • Hold a Bac+4 university degree in education, social sciences, project/program management or equivalent;
    • Knowledge of INEE standards;
    • Long experience and perfect knowledge of Project Planning, Programming and Monitoring/Evaluation procedures;
